| Platform | Where to change language | Requires Restart? | In-game menu option? | |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| | | Steam Library > Right-click game > Properties > Language | Yes (download required) | No | | PlayStation 4/5 | Settings > System Language | Yes (console restart) | No | | Xbox One/Series | Settings > System > Language & Location | Yes (console restart) | No | cod ww2 how to change language
